Cheslyn Hay Academy has demonstrated a good overall performance in its first routine inspection. The school is focused on developing both academic and personal skills in its pupils, with most students achieving well across a wide range of subjects. The leadership team, supported effectively by the Windsor Academy Trust, has made significant improvements to the curriculum, particularly for students in the important transition years leading to GCSEs. Pupils generally feel safe and enjoy their time at school, with many moving on to further education or vocational training after graduation. Notably, the sixth form has a good range of courses, encouraging students to pursue higher education or apprenticeships.

Strengths
- Strong focus on both academic and personal development for pupils.
- A well-structured curriculum that prepares pupils effectively for their next steps.
- Positive relationships between teachers and pupils fostering a safe learning environment.
- An impressive variety of extracurricular opportunities, particularly in sports.
- Effective safeguarding measures are in place to protect pupils.
Areas for Improvement
- Some teachers lack expertise in adapting lessons for pupils with SEND.
- Inconsistent checking of pupils' understanding may hinder learning.
- Inconsistent application of school rules outside of lessons.

Attainment 8 Score
Attaimenment 8 is a measure of a pupil's average grade across a set of 8 subjects. The 8 subjects which make up Attainment 8 are:
- English
- Maths
- 3 subjects from qualifications that count towards the English Baccalaureate (EBacc), like sciences, language and history
- 3 more GCSE qualifications (including EBacc subjects) or technical awards from a list approved by the Department for Education
Each grade a pupil gets is assigned a point score from 9 (the highest) to 1 (the lowest). These scores are added up, with English and maths counted twice.
